Marbella, 20th of March, 2015: This morning the city of Marbella hosted the presentation of this year’s edition of The Wealth Report, which provides a comprehensive assessment of wealth, property and investment trends of Ultra High Net Worth Individuals (UHNWI), with a special focus on prime real estate markets.

The event was held at the Hotel Gran Meliá Don Pepe, where the global property consultancy Knight Frank (who recently appointed Diana Morales Properties as their associate) presented the key notes of their recently launched Wealth Report. The Wealth Report is Knight Frank’s flagship research publication, which over the past nine years has established itself as the leading commentary on international wealth flows, investments and the performance of prime property markets. Knight Frank is the leading independent global property consultancy, headquartered in London and operating from 370 offices in 55 countries. Recognised for providing the highest standards of quality and integrity in global property advisory services, they establish strategic alliances to offer an international network of offices with extensive local knowledge.

The presentation was conducted by Kate Everett-Allen, Partner and Head of International Residential Research of Knight Frank in London. The expert focused on key investment attitudes of UNHWIs (Ultra High Net Worth Individuals), saying: “Wealth continued to grow last year. In fact, around 15 new names are added to the list of HNWI on a daily basis. This group has seen an increase of 61% in one decade (since 2004), and the trend is that it will continue to grow, up to 34% more over the next 10 years”. She also mentioned that between 2010 and 2014 the number of – resident – HNWIs in Andalusia has increased by 8,5%, bringing this region closer to the scores of places such as Madrid or Barcelona, and if ‘non-residents’ where included, it would in fact make it to the top of the list in Spain.

The hosts of this “conference/business breakfast” were the main representatives of Diana Morales Properties: the current director of the real estate agency, Pia Arrieta, and the founder, Diana Morales. Their speech about the Marbella Real Estate Market Insight highlighted the reactivation of the construction industry in Marbella, the increased buyers’ demands for quality and predicted the relevance of the British market in this year’s growth. Their closing lines emphasised that Marbella continues to be well positioned to continue the recovery that started in 2013.
